Forest Lake to Close For Two Days

The city of Kirksville will close Forest Lake, in Thousand Hills State Park, for all recreational activities Tuesday and Wednesday to treat for the invasive species known as curly-leaf pond-weed. Boating, fishing, swimming, and all other activity on or in Forest Lake will be prohibited and the boat ramp will be closed. This is the third year of a three-year treatment plan. If this process must be postponed due to weather, the city will notify the public. Forest Lake provides drinking water to all Adair County residents. The city will draw water from Hazel Creek Lake during the treatment process.
